We have a web application for which we intend to run the database on a
dedicated server.

We hope by the end of 2008 to have 10 companies accessing 10 instances
of the database for this application. The dump file of each database is
likely to be less than 100MB at the end of the year. The databases are
read-heavy.

I'm thinking of something along the following lines:

(https://secure.dnuk.com/systems/r325hs-1u.php?configuration=7766)

    4 x 147GB 15000 rpm SCSI in RAID 10 with 320-1 RAID CARD + 64MB cache BBU
    2x Intel Xeon E5405 / 4x 2.00GHz / 1333MHz FSB / 12MB cache
    6GB RAM

    Cost around 2320 GBP -- it would be great to get it under 2000
    Needs to be in the UK.

I would be grateful for any comments. I'm particularly out of date about
the best processors to go for. DNUK also have Opteron as an option.
